NAME
function::proc_mem_string_pid - Human readable string of process memory usage
SYNOPSIS
proc_mem_string_pid:string(pid:long)
ARGUMENTS
pid The pid of process to examine
DESCRIPTION
Returns a human readable string showing the size, rss, shr, txt and data of the memory used by the given process. For example "size: 301m, rss: 11m, shr: 8m, txt: 52k, data: 2248k". SystemTap Tapset Reference May 2013 FUNCTION:(3stap)
